Transponder Codes
When a transponder gets interrogated it transmits an encoded signal that is accompanied by a four-digit code. The signal is referred to as an SQUAWK code and is the basis of identification of aircraft on radar screens. It also serves to send an exact message to air traffic control in the event of an emergency or to alert air traffic controllers of changing weather conditions. Squawk codes are commonly employed to communicate with ATC in situations where the pilot is unable to talk on the radio and are very important to ensure safe flying.
Every aircraft has a transponder which responds to radar queries by displaying an identifier. This enables ATC to locate the aircraft on a busy radar screen. Mode A is the only mode that transmits the code, while mode C also provides altitude information. Mode S transponders give more details like call signs and location that can be helpful in airspace that is crowded.
Most aircraft have a small, beige box under the pilot's seat. This is the transponder. it is designed to transmit an SQUAWK code whenever the airplane is activated by air traffic control. The transponder can be set in the 'ON' position, ALT position or SBY (standby) position.
Air traffic control will often instruct a pilot "squawk the ident". This is an order for the pilots to press their transponder IDENT button. The button causes the aircraft to blink on the ATC's radar screens, allowing them to easily identify your airplane on the screen.
There are 63 discrete code blocks that can be assigned to an aircraft. However there are also reserved codes that prevent the use of specific codes in areas with high traffic or during emergencies. The discrete code block configuration is based on statistical analysis in order to minimize the chance of two aircraft with identical SQUAWK code being within the same sector.

VIN Numbers
VIN numbers can be used to identify vehicles and provide a wealth information about them. VIN numbers are unique for every vehicle on earth with the exception of alien cars (or whatever). The 17 numbers of a VIN code are a combination numbers and letters that can be decoded to reveal vital information about your vehicle or truck.
Modern automobiles are digital libraries that offer an abundance of information regarding their history and specifications. A VIN number is the key to access this data that allows you to learn everything from whether your vehicle has been subject to recalls to the number of times it's had owners change.
A VIN number is comprised of various sections, each of which contains a specific piece of information. The first digit is, for instance, what kind of vehicle it is, such a passenger vehicle, pickup truck, or SUV. The second digit indicates the manufacturer. The third digit describes the car's assembly division and the fourth through eighth numbers describe the model type, restraint system type, body type, and engine and transmission codes. The ninth digit acts as a check digit in order to ensure that there is no fraud. It confirms that the VIN has not been altered.
In North America, the 10th through 17th digits of the VIN code are known as the Vehicle Identification Section, or VIS. The tenth number indicates the year of the vehicle's production, and the eleventh digit indicates which assembly plant produced the vehicle. In addition, the tenth through seventeenth numbers could contain additional information, such as options or features that are installed in the vehicle.
The last six digits of the VIN code are a sequential serial number that is unique to the vehicle or truck.
